Family Medicine Residency Program
Applications are accepted through ERAS only with a deadline of November 15. The applicant must:
- Be a participant in the NRMP
- Be a U.S citizen or permanent resident or qualify to be sponsored via J-1 Visa
- Be a medical student anticipating graduation from an accredited medical school prior to residency entry, or a graduate from an accredited medical school in the past two years*
- Attain a passing score on USMLE Step 1 + 2/COMLEX Level 1 + 2, with no more than one fail combined
- The highest possible level of oral and written communication skills
We interview primarily on Tuesdays in October, November and December. If you have further questions, please contact our Program Administrator at 616-685-4600 or via email.
* For the 2025-2026 application cycle, this is defined as graduation in or after May 2024
